About IGNOU BPSE-145 – DEMOCRACY AND DEVELOPMENT IN NORTH-EAST INDIA

The historical and contemporary political landscape of the eight states comprising the North-Eastern region of India forms the core focus of this specialized political science study. It explores the intricate relationship between democratic governance, ethnic identity, and the socio-economic challenges unique to this geographically and culturally distinct part of the country. Students analyze how regional aspirations and central policies intersect to shape the developmental trajectory of the North-East.

What BPSE-145 Covers — Key Themes for the Exam

Understanding the recurring themes in the Term End Examination (TEE) is essential for any student aiming to master this course. The examiners focus on a blend of theoretical frameworks and empirical realities specific to the North-Eastern states. By identifying these patterns, students can prioritize high-weightage topics that frequently appear in the question papers, ensuring a more focused and efficient revision process. The following themes represent the foundational pillars of the assessment criteria for this specific course.

  • Constitutional Framework and Special Provisions — Examiners frequently test the Sixth Schedule and Article 371 of the Indian Constitution. Understanding these legal protections is vital as they provide the institutional basis for autonomy and tribal self-governance within the North-East.
  • Ethnic Identity and Social Movements — This theme explores the roots of ethnic mobilization and the various social movements that have shaped regional politics. Questions often focus on how identity-based politics influence democratic participation and state-building efforts in the region.
  • Insurgency and Peace Processes — A recurring topic involves the history of armed conflicts and the subsequent peace accords signed between the government and various groups. Students must understand the causes of instability and the mechanisms used to restore democratic order and political stability.
  • Developmental Paradigms and Challenges — The exam often assesses the transition from traditional economies to modern developmental models. This includes the impact of infrastructure projects, the “Look East/Act East” policy, and the ecological concerns inherent in the region’s development.
  • Migration and Citizenship Issues — Given the porous borders, the issues of migration, refugees, and the National Register of Citizens (NRC) are highly significant. Examiners look for a nuanced understanding of how these demographic shifts impact local democracy and community relations.
  • Local Self-Government and Panchayati Raj — The interaction between traditional tribal councils and modern Panchayati Raj Institutions is a critical area of study. Questions often highlight the successes and tensions found in localized democratic experiments across different states.

How Past Papers Help You Score Better in TEE

Exam Pattern

BPSE-145 papers are typically worth 100 marks with a duration of 3 hours, requiring five essay-type answers of approximately 400 words each.

Important Topics

High-frequency topics include the Naga Peace Accord, the autonomy movement in Bodoland, and the role of the North Eastern Council (NEC).

Answer Writing

Incorporate specific state examples and historical dates to demonstrate a localized understanding of the political developments in the North-East region.

Time Management

Allocate roughly 35 minutes per question, leaving 5 minutes for reading the paper and 10 minutes for a final review of your scripts.

FAQs – IGNOU BPSE-145 Previous Year Question Papers

Are the Sixth Schedule provisions frequently asked in BPSE-145?
Yes, the constitutional safeguards under the Sixth Schedule are a core component of this course. Examiners often ask students to evaluate how these provisions facilitate tribal autonomy in states like Meghalaya, Mizoram, and Assam. Understanding these legal structures is essential for scoring well in the TEE.
Should I focus on specific states or the North-East region as a whole?
The exam requires a balanced approach where you understand regional trends while being able to provide state-specific examples. Questions may ask about the “Seven Sisters” collectively or focus on a specific movement in a single state like Manipur or Nagaland. Practice these papers to see how the balance is typically maintained.
How many years of past papers should I solve for BPSE-145?
It is highly recommended to solve at least the last 5 years of IGNOU BPSE-145 Previous Year Question Papers. Since this is a specialized course, recent papers reflect the contemporary political shifts in the region, such as new peace treaties or changes in developmental policies, which are likely to be tested.
Is the ‘Look East’ policy an important topic for the examination?
Yes, the transition from ‘Look East’ to ‘Act East’ is a vital theme under the development section of the syllabus. Examiners frequently ask about the strategic importance of the North-East as a gateway to South-East Asia and the democratic challenges this integration poses. Reference these papers to see previous question formats on this topic.
Are the BPSE-145 question papers available in both Hindi and English?
As per IGNOU standards, the question papers provided in the official downloads usually contain both Hindi and English versions within the same document. Students can choose to answer in either language, provided they have opted for that medium during registration. Reviewing these papers helps students understand technical political terminology in both languages.
